AI safety is designed in the West – failing users in the rest of the world
AI safety is primarily designed in the West and fails to protect users globally, according to an investigation. Cultural and linguistic oversights are creating significant security gaps.

What happened?
According to an investigation by Rest of World, current AI safety systems are failing users outside the Western world. Safety protocols and guardrails are primarily designed and evaluated based on Western values and linguistic patterns. This causes AI models to frequently miss harmful content in smaller languages, while simultaneously incorrectly censoring benign local communication.

Why it matters
The problem stems from the fact that training data and red-teaming (security testing) are primarily conducted in English and based on North American or Western European norms. As technology companies expand globally, cultural and linguistic contextualisation is often missing, creating security gaps in moderation and a lack of reliability for local users.
Who is affected?
The situation affects millions of users in the Global South and non-English-speaking countries who use AI tools from leading tech companies. It also affects developers and researchers working on adapting AI models for local markets and languages.
Impact on the EU
In Europe, AI is increasingly regulated through the AI Act and GDPR, which impose high requirements for transparency and risk analysis. However, the issue of Western-centric safety models also affects smaller language groups and minorities within the EU, as training and evaluation are often dominated by English-language standards.
What else you should know
The report emphasises that achieving globally functional AI safety requires leading AI companies to invest in locally grounded testing methods and include more multifaceted data from various linguistic regions in their evaluation processes.
